yes, they definitely have a "chance". If the eagles beat the panthers tonight, then four teams will have a 6-6 record for the wild card after this week: giants, falcons, eagles, and panthers.
we (falcons) have a better head-to-head record against the panthers than we do with the giants, so hopefully if the giants beat the panthers next week, that'll be good for us. We also play the panthers (who we've already beaten) on Christmas Eve, and the Eagles (who don't have McNab) on the last week, so we pretty much control our destiny. In conclusion, we definitely have a good chance for wild card. As for division...not really
